    Abstract: A pharmaceutical filling system for a high volume pharmacy is described. The system can include an outflow conveyor, and an injection conveyor to inject a package located thereon onto the outflow conveyor. The injection conveyor can be adjacent to the outflow conveyor and oriented substantially perpendicular to the outflow conveyor. The system can also include a monitoring system positioned to perform package monitoring of the outflow conveyor and to image the package on the outflow conveyor after the package has been injected onto the outflow conveyor. The monitoring system can be further configured to determine an intended destination of the package based on an identifier detected on the package in the image captured by the monitoring system. A routing device can be positioned to perform package routing of the package to an accumulation area for packages based on the determination of the intended destination of the package.

    Abstract: An automated dispensing device for a pharmaceutical order filling system includes an order processing device to receive a pharmaceutical order. The order processing device includes a cell for containing an available quantity of a pharmaceutical of the pharmaceutical order, and an insert received in the cell. The insert has a dispensing tube, and is adapted to receive the available quantity of the pharmaceutical and to dispense a measured quantity of the pharmaceutical through the dispensing tube. The cell includes a funnel having a weighted gate adapted to receive the dispensing tube of the insert.

    Abstract: Systems and methods for pharmacy messaging are described. A system includes a laser module and a control module. The laser module includes a marking chamber with a plurality of laser heads therein. A first and second entry gate are adjacent the marking chamber. The first entry gate is configured to open when the second entry gate is closed. A first and second exit gate are adjacent the marking chamber at a side different from the first entry and second entry gate. The first exit gate is configured to open when the second exit gate is closed. A transporter moves the objects being marked into and out of the marking chamber through the various gates. The control module is communicatively coupled to the laser module and adapted to control the laser module. Additional methods and systems are disclosed.

    Abstract: Methods and systems for analyzing software development risks are described. In one embodiment, a plurality of risk factor questions associated with a software development process of a software program during a software development stage in which the software program is being created or will be created are generated. A plurality of risk factor responses associated with the software development process of the software program is received. A plurality of risk factors with a plurality of risk factor models and a plurality of risk factor weightings is respectively associated. The plurality of risk factors are totaled in combination with their respective association of the plurality of risk factor models and the plurality of risk factor weightings to generate a predicted number of expected software development defects associated with continued development of the software program. Additional methods and systems are disclosed.

    Abstract: Systems and methods for manually filling a prescription order. A manual fill device may be incorporated into a manual fill center of a pharmacy operated by one or more pharmacists and/or pharmacist technicians to manually fill certain prescription containers. The manual fill device may include a control unit which may operate at the direction of the order processing device. The manual fill device may also include a distribution section automating distribution of containers for manual fulfillment, and a manual section in which a pharmacist may utilize available pharmaceuticals to manually fill orders.
